EOI: Brand New BBS CH-R w PSS tyres

Guys,

I'm having a bit of a change of mind with my set up.
As such im looking for EOI for my setup that will fit the F30 perfectly.

Its all new, unused and genuine.

2 x BBS CH-R in 19x8.5 ET32 with Michelin Pilot Super Sport 225/40/19
2 x BBS CH-R in 19x9.5 ET35 with Michelin Pilot Super Sport 255/35/19

Wheels are in Brilliant silver with genuine CF centre caps.

Looking $4500 and located in Sydney.
